Choosing the Ideal Window Solutions for the Petersburg Climate

Due to Petersburg's weather conditions including extreme temperature variations and coastal moisture, you must choose window components that offer balanced balance between heat management, moisture resistance, and strength. Choose fiberglass or composite frames to provide structural reliability and low expansion; use uPVC only when properly strengthened and tested for -20°F cycles. In maritime environments, implement aluminum-clad wood or marine-grade aluminum with salt-resistant finishes to guard against corrosion. Specify factory-applied sealants, protective or treated fasteners, and ASTM E2112-compliant flashing.

Glazing should be tempered or laminated on exposed facades and reinforced in remaining locations. Opt for insulated glass units with temperature-resistant spacers and drying agents to limit condensation risk. Apply complete perimeter seals, drainage pans with water stops, and insect proof screens in corrosion-proof frames. Confirm DP/PG ratings matching local wind loads.

Understanding the Installation Process

Before the installation team arrives, you'll get a finalized schedule, scope, and product list, after which the team will conduct a site assessment to confirm rough openings, access, and safety requirements. You will examine entry paths, utilities, and staging. The team safeguards interiors with precise drop cloth placement and protective barriers, followed by establishing temporary ventilation to control particulates. The team extracts existing frames and sashes, inspect substrate integrity, and remediate damaged or misaligned areas.

New window units are expertly set and dry-fitted, shimmed until perfectly alignment in all dimensions, then installed following manufacturer specifications. Moisture barrier installation includes pan flashing, jamb flashing, and head flashing that properly integrate with the moisture barrier. Joints are properly sealed with quality sealants with proper backing. Final checks verify proper operation, weep functionality, and visual alignment. Installation of interior trim, insulation, and hardware is finalized, followed by thorough surface cleaning and debris removal. Full operating instructions and warranty information are supplied to you.

Code Compliance Guidelines

Though every project varies, this checklist breaks down Petersburg's window code regulations into practical steps for verification before purchasing and installing. Verify your permit scope aligns with the window quantity, measurements, locations, and structural alterations. Verify product compliance: NFRC-labeled units satisfying energy code U-factor and SHGC for Petersburg's climate zone. Confirm egress specifications for sleeping rooms: clear opening, sill height, and operation. Verify tempered glazing at high-risk locations per safety codes: near doors, within wet zones, and at floor-level glass. Ensure wind-load and design pressure ratings comply with local exposure requirements. Specify corrosion-resistant fasteners and flashing compatible with materials. Specify sill pans, WRB integration, and weep paths. Preserve existing fire-resistance where required. Establish an internal inspection checklist to validate rough openings, shims, anchors, sealants, and clearances.

How to Prepare Your Home for Installation

When your installation appointment is scheduled, ensure you prepare work areas to allow crews to operate efficiently and safely. Clear a 4-6 foot space around each window. Take down blinds, curtains, sensors, and attachments. Identify rooms and window positions as specified in the contract. Ensure access to grounded power outlets for tools and cleaning equipment. Confirm parking availability and clear access from vehicle to entrance.

Safeguard your belongings by covering nearby furniture, electronics, and floors with protective plastic or drop cloths. Relocate delicate items to a different room. Keep pets secure by securing them in kennels or confining them to closed rooms, distant from doorways and debris.

Deactivate security systems connected to windows, and ensure alarm bypass procedures with your monitoring service. Set up a preparation area for supplies. Double-check beginning time, site manager, and communication procedures.

Maintenance and Care Instructions After Installation

Once the installation is done, verify performance and protect finishes to protect your warranty and energy ratings. Test each sash and lock to confirm smooth operation, full engagement, and consistent spacing. Inspect weatherstripping alignment, window frame connection, and verify weep holes are clear. Wipe down windows and frames with gentle cleaning solutions; stay away from strong chemicals that can damage sealants.

Carry out seasonal inspections. During spring and fall, verify all fasteners are properly tightened, exterior sealant remains intact, and flashing sheds water properly. Apply new caulk to gaps wider than hairline thickness using an approved ASTM C920 sealant. Check insulated glass unit edges for signs of fogging that indicates compromised seals.

Use hardware lubrication every 12 months on hinges, locks, and rollers with a silicone spray; do not use petroleum for vinyl. Clean the tracks regularly, reposition screens, and maintain interior humidity (30 to 50 percent) to limit condensation.

When to Replace Your Windows

While reliable warranties are important, you need to know when a window has reached its end-of-service life. Watch for consistent air leaks around window components, pointing to failed weatherstripping or warped parts. Look for condensation between glass panes, strong evidence of seal failure. Monitor window glass quality for fractures, damage, or opacity that reduces visibility and safety. Window operation is crucial: if windows stick, won't lock, or won't stay open, mechanical components are failing. Check frames for damage, weakness, or oxidation; frame strength is essential. Growing energy expenses may indicate unfixable insulation issues. When repairs can't restore insulation goals, it's time for replacement to improve efficiency and comfort levels.
